Nuclear Power is a resource of creating power and electricity without the discharge of greenhouse gases. However it has been the cause many disasters such as the Chernobyl disaster which occurred in the Soviet Union, and the Kyshtym. These disasters have caused genetic deformities, loss of habitats and diversity. Such dangerous substances possess a threat. Therefore the storage of them is a problem, as the increase of these substances there are higher risks of exposure to radioactive substances. Many who handle the radioactive substances face the effects of radiation. Flora and fauna are destroyed.
Most low level radioactive wastes can be handled by humans without measurable biological effects but it is still recommended to be careful while handling.

One of the more recent problems that we have is Fukushima nuclear waste storage in Japan. After 7 years that plant was destroyed by an earthquake and a Tsunami all the lethal levels of radioacative waste still have not been properly stored or discarded. It is said that just an hour of exposure to this radiation can kill the person. This has been said to be a global disaster. This incident directly caused the deaths of 15,000 people. This waste has been impossible to clean up and very less progress has been made. It is expected that it will take years more to clean this mess.
Radioactive substances are unstable and therefore if not handled can cause great damage and have specific temperatures and conditions to be stored in. America has poorly maintained nuclear piles as of now we have 90,000 metric tons of nuclear waste needing to be disposed but has a temporary storage. To store nuclear waste the storage locations must contain the radioactive elements and prevent it from seeping in to the soil. It must also be special equipped for Natural Disasters. It is theorized that long term storage might be possible underground but this has raised questions if we can seal it from from future generation safely.
